Tillman History
Tillman, South Carolina, located in Jasper County, traces its origins to the 18th century when settlers were first drawn to the region's fertile lands and proximity to major trade routes along the Savannah River. The area was originally inhabited by Native American tribes before being colonized by European settlers who established plantations and small farms. The community that became Tillman was named after Benjamin Ryan Tillman, a prominent South Carolina political figure and former governor, though the area's agricultural identity far predates his influence.
Agriculture formed the foundation of Tillman's economy, with crops like cotton, rice, and indigo sustaining generations of local families. During the 19th century, enslaved Africans provided much of the labor that fueled plantation prosperity, leaving an indelible mark on the area's cultural heritage. After the Civil War, the region adapted through sharecropping and small-scale farming, gradually transitioning to timber and turpentine industries in the early 20th century. The abundance of pine forests made Tillman an ideal location for lumber operations, which became vital to its economic stability.
The expansion of transportation infrastructure transformed life in Tillman. The construction of the nearby Seaboard Air Line Railroad provided new opportunities for trade and access to distant markets. Later, improved highways connected the rural community to neighboring towns such as Ridgeland and Hardeeville, linking it to the growing network of Lowcountry commerce. Although modernization brought changes, Tillman retained its distinctly rural character and scenic natural environment, defined by forests, wetlands, and agricultural lands.
Community life in Tillman has long been centered around family, faith, and hard work. Churches have served as cornerstones of social life, while small local schools once educated generations of residents before consolidations redirected students to larger nearby districts. The area's population, while modest, remains deeply connected to the land and to traditions that stretch back centuries. Residents take pride in the area's heritage and in their role as stewards of its quiet natural beauty.
Today, Tillman stands as one of Jasper County's most tranquil communities, a place where history, landscape, and culture converge. Its proximity to the Savannah River and larger urban centers like Ridgeland and Hardeeville offers convenience without sacrificing its rural charm. The town's mix of agricultural legacy, southern hospitality, and natural serenity makes it an enduring example of the Lowcountry way of life.
